Professional dancer and Moorpark College student, 19-year-old Emmy Ham of Simi Valley has a great passion for teaching dance.

Ham has been dancing since she was eight years old and wanted to pursue her career in dance by providing private lessons for adults as well as kids ages five and up. She is currently studying dance with the MC Dance Department.

Ham has already been teaching group classes since she was 17 years old at the dance studio California Dance Academy in Chatsworth, along with pop up classes in different locations. She has also taught some classes for the dance club at Moorpark College.

Recently, Ham has been promoting her services on social media, such as Instagram. She explained that she wants to form real relationships and connections with her students.

“I really love teaching and my goal with social media is to promote what I’m doing,” stated Ham. “I want to connect with more people so that’s why I chose the social media route to be able to engage with my followers and potential students.”

Although Ham doesn’t want to limit herself with just one style of dance, she truly resonates with the Contemporary style of dance.

In her high school years, Ham did a lot of student choreography and realized that this could be something she could see herself doing as a job in the future.

“I knew that even if I wasn’t going to make it as a professional in the industry, I really wanted to teach and share my creativity with other people,” Ham explained.

Even though Ham loves to teach dance, she also has big dreams for her end goal.

“Of course I love to teach and choreograph, but I would love to dance in music videos or film. I would also love to be in a contemporary company,” Ham shared. “I’m a really big dreamer so I would love to do everything and anything that comes my way.”

With COVID-19 cases decreasing, dance studios are slowly opening up again, with mask requirements and socially distanced arrangements. Ham is excited to start teaching her group classes and new private lessons.
